The present invention relates to a stable, aqueous odor-absorbing and wrinkle controlling composition, preferably for use on inanimate surfaces, especially fabrics. The composition comprises from about 0.1% to about 20%, by weight of the composition, of solubilized, water-soluble, uncomplexed cyclodextrin and an effective amount of at least one ingredient to improve the performance of the composition selected from the group consisting of: (1) cyclodextrin compatible surfactant; (2) cyclodextrin compatible antimicrobial active; and (3) mixtures thereof. The composition also comprises a wrinkle control agent which is fabric lubricant, shape retention polymer, hydrophilic plasticizer, lithium salt, or mixtures thereof. Hydrophilic perfume improves acceptance. Optionally, the composition can contain low molecular weight polyols; metallic salts to help control odor; a humectant, etc. The composition is essentially free of any material that would soil or stain fabric. The composition is preferably applied as small particle size droplets, especially from spray containers. The cyclodextrin/surfactant combination, either alone, or in combination with the other ingredients, provides improved antimicrobial activity.

[ What is claimed is:] [1.] A stable, aqueous odor-absorbing composition comprising:(A) from about 0.01% to about 20% by weight of the composition of solubilized, uncomplexed cyclodextrin to absorb malodor;(B) from about 0.01% to about 8% by weight of the composition of cyclodextrin compatible surfactant to lower the surface tension of the composition;(C) optionally, an effective amount of cyclodextrin compatible and water soluble antimicrobial active to kill, or reduce the growth of microorganisms on a treated surface;(D) optionally, an effective amount of hydrophilic perfume containing at least about 50% by weight of the perfume of ingredients having a ClogP of less than about 3.5 and, optionally, a minor amount of perfume ingredients selected from the group consisting of dodecahydro-3a,6,6,9a-tetramethyl-naphtho(2,1-b)furan, 2-ethyl-4-(2,2,3-trimethyl-3-cyclopenten-1-yl)-2-buten-1-ol, benzyl salicylate, butyl anthranilate, damascenone, alpha-damascone, gamma-dodecalactone, ebanol, 3,3,5-trimethylcyclohexyl-ethyl ether, cis-3-hexenyl salicylate, alpha-ionone, beta-ionone, alpha-isomethytionone, para-tertiary-butyl-alpha-methyl hydrocinnamic aldehyde, methyl nonyl ketone, gamma-undecalactone, undecylenic aldehyde, and mixtures thereof;(E) optionally, from about 0.01% to about 3% by weight of the composition of low molecular weight polyol;(F) optionally, from about 0.001% to about 0.3% by weight of the composition of aminocarboxylate chelator,(G) optionally, an effective amount of metallic salt for improved odor control benefit;(H) optionally, an effective amount of enzyme for improved odor control benefit;(I) optionally, an effective amount of solubilized, water-soluble, antimicrobial preservative to prevent spoilage of the composition;(J) an effective amount of cyclodextrin compatible fabric wrinkle control agent; and(K) aqueous carrier.
